Table 5.

Laboratory features at the time of diagnosis and clinical features in Japanese patients with WHO-RA and RCMD classified according to the WHO criteria




WHO-RA, n = 96

RCMD, n = 32

P
Sex, male/female   53/43   15/17   .41  
Age, y   55 (12-86)   66 (16-88)   .038  
Neutrophil count, × 109/L   1.62 (0.26-4.69)   1.28 (0.05-10.24)   .76  
Hemoglobin concentration, g/L   87 (30-143)   71 (25-140)   .094  
Platelet count, × 109/L   38 (4-246)   127 (13-390)   .026  
2- or 3-lineage cytopenias, %*  67   75   .38  
Abnormal karyotype, %   24   36   .26  
Median survival, mo
 
176
 
52
 
.023

Values for presentation characteristics are given as median and range (in parentheses) where applicable.

*

Cytopenia according to IPSS: hemoglobin concentration less than 100 g/L, absolute neutrophil count less than 1.5 × 109/L, platelet count less than 100 × 109/L.
